Built for the space between knowing and doing

Parenting advice is easy to save and hard to use.

A book, post, or generic answer can sound useful and still disappear when your child is upset and you are tired. LittleTalk turns carefully reviewed parenting knowledge into an ordered learning path you can understand, practice, and return to.

It is not a pile of tips and it is not an open-ended chatbot. Your lessons build on one another. Coach is the dedicated fourth tab: one tap away when you want help applying that learning to a real situation.

Careful by design

Useful guidance without false certainty.

LittleTalk supports a parent’s judgment. It does not diagnose a child, guarantee an outcome, or ask you to turn family life into a surveillance record.

Original, carefully reviewed lessons

Lessons use original LittleTalk wording. Copied book passages, author names, and private review notes are not part of the parent experience.

Claims that leave room for real children

LittleTalk says a skill “may help” or “supports” development instead of promising how a child will respond.

You choose the family context

Select one child or everyone involved when you ask Coach for help. Your learning progress stays with you when you switch children.

Clear safety limits

Essential safety information is available without a membership. Urgent danger and health concerns are directed to appropriate real-world help.
